猎头顾问如何了解前端开发技术栈? 猎头顾问可以通过学习基础概念、参加专业培训、阅读相关书籍、关注技术博客和论坛、与前端开发人员交流、参加技术会议和研讨会、使用在线课程和资源等方式来了解前端开发技术栈。特别是通过与前端开发人员交流这一点,猎头顾问可以获得真实的行业信息和实践经验,从而更好地理解技术栈的实际应用。例如,通过与在职前端开发人员的对话,猎头顾问能够了解到当前行业的热门技术、常用工具和框架,以及这些技术在实际项目中的应用和效果。通过这样的交流,猎头顾问不仅可以掌握理论知识,还能结合实际需求,为客户推荐最合适的候选人。
一、学习基础概念
要了解前端开发技术栈,猎头顾问首先需要掌握一些基础概念。这些概念包括HTML、CSS、JavaScript等核心技术。HTML用于构建网页的结构,CSS用于控制网页的外观和布局,而JavaScript则用于添加交互功能。通过学习这些基础概念,猎头顾问可以对前端开发有一个初步的了解。此外,还需要了解浏览器的工作原理、DOM结构和事件处理等重要知识点。
猎头顾问可以通过在线教程、书籍和视频课程等资源来学习这些基础概念。例如,W3Schools和MDN Web Docs是两个非常好的在线资源,提供详细的教程和参考文档。另外,一些知名的书籍如《HTML与CSS设计与构建网站》、《JavaScript权威指南》等也能帮助猎头顾问快速掌握基础知识。
二、参加专业培训
为了深入了解前端开发技术栈,猎头顾问可以参加一些专业的培训课程。这些课程通常由经验丰富的开发人员讲授,内容涵盖了前端开发的各个方面,从基础技术到高级框架和工具。例如,许多在线教育平台如Coursera、Udacity、Pluralsight等都提供前端开发的专业课程。这些课程不仅可以帮助猎头顾问系统地学习前端技术,还能通过实际项目练习加深理解。
通过参加专业培训,猎头顾问可以掌握最新的前端技术和趋势,了解不同技术的优缺点和适用场景。例如,React、Angular和Vue.js是当前非常流行的前端框架,各自有其特点和适用范围。通过专业培训,猎头顾问可以了解到这些框架的基本原理、使用方法和实际应用案例,从而更好地为客户提供技术咨询和人才推荐服务。
三、阅读相关书籍
书籍是了解前端开发技术栈的重要资源。许多知名的前端开发人员都撰写了大量的技术书籍,涵盖了从基础知识到高级技巧的各个方面。例如,《JavaScript高级程序设计》、《CSS权威指南》、《深入浅出React》等书籍都是非常好的学习资源。通过阅读这些书籍,猎头顾问可以系统地学习前端技术,了解不同技术的原理和应用。
此外,一些书籍还介绍了前端开发的最佳实践和常见问题的解决方案。例如,《JavaScript设计模式》、《CSS揭秘》等书籍不仅讲解了技术细节,还提供了大量的实际案例和代码示例,帮助猎头顾问更好地理解和应用前端技术。通过阅读这些书籍,猎头顾问可以不断提升自己的技术水平,更好地为客户提供专业的咨询服务。
四、关注技术博客和论坛
技术博客和论坛是了解前端开发技术栈的另一重要途径。许多前端开发人员都会在博客和论坛上分享他们的经验、技巧和项目案例。例如,Medium、Dev.to、CSS-Tricks、Smashing Magazine等都是非常好的技术博客平台,提供了大量的前端开发相关文章和教程。此外,Stack Overflow、Reddit、GitHub等技术论坛和社区也是猎头顾问获取行业信息和解决问题的重要渠道。
通过关注技术博客和论坛,猎头顾问可以了解到前端开发的最新趋势和热点技术。例如,当前流行的前端框架、工具和库有哪些,它们的优缺点是什么,如何选择和使用这些技术。这些信息对于猎头顾问了解市场需求、推荐合适的候选人具有重要意义。
五、与前端开发人员交流
与前端开发人员交流是猎头顾问了解前端开发技术栈的关键方式之一。通过与在职前端开发人员的对话,猎头顾问可以获得真实的行业信息和实践经验。例如,可以了解当前行业的热门技术、常用工具和框架,以及这些技术在实际项目中的应用和效果。
这种交流不仅可以帮助猎头顾问掌握理论知识,还能结合实际需求,为客户推荐最合适的候选人。例如,通过与前端开发人员的交流,猎头顾问可以了解到某些技术在实际项目中的优缺点,以及在招聘过程中需要注意的关键点。此外,通过与开发人员建立良好的关系,猎头顾问还可以获得更多的推荐和资源,为客户提供更优质的服务。
六、参加技术会议和研讨会
技术会议和研讨会是猎头顾问了解前端开发技术栈的另一个重要途径。这些会议和研讨会通常由行业专家和知名开发人员主讲,内容涵盖了前端开发的最新技术和趋势。例如,JSConf、React Conf、CSSConf等都是非常有影响力的前端开发会议,通过参加这些会议,猎头顾问可以了解到行业的最新动态和技术发展方向。
此外,技术会议和研讨会还提供了与同行和专家交流的机会。通过参加这些活动,猎头顾问可以结识更多的行业人士,了解他们的经验和观点,从而更好地理解前端开发技术栈。例如,在会议和研讨会上,猎头顾问可以听取专家的演讲,参加技术讨论和工作坊,获取最新的技术信息和实践经验。这些信息对于猎头顾问提供专业的咨询服务和推荐合适的候选人具有重要意义。
七、使用在线课程和资源
在线课程和资源是猎头顾问学习前端开发技术栈的便捷途径。许多在线教育平台如Coursera、Udacity、Pluralsight、Codecademy等都提供了大量的前端开发课程和教程。这些课程和教程内容丰富,涵盖了从基础知识到高级技巧的各个方面,猎头顾问可以根据自己的需求选择合适的课程进行学习。
例如,Coursera提供的“Full-Stack Web Development with React”课程,通过视频讲解和项目实践,详细讲解了React框架的基本原理和使用方法。通过这样的在线课程,猎头顾问可以系统地学习前端开发技术,掌握最新的技术和趋势。此外,许多在线资源如GitHub、CodePen、JSFiddle等也提供了大量的代码示例和项目案例,猎头顾问可以通过这些资源学习和实践前端技术。
八、参与开源项目
参与开源项目是了解前端开发技术栈的另一有效途径。通过参与开源项目,猎头顾问可以了解实际项目中的技术应用和开发流程,获得宝贵的实践经验。例如,GitHub是一个非常好的开源项目平台,许多知名的前端框架和工具如React、Vue.js、Angular等都是在GitHub上开源的。通过参与这些开源项目,猎头顾问可以了解这些技术的详细实现和使用方法。
参与开源项目不仅可以帮助猎头顾问提升技术水平,还能建立良好的职业网络。通过与其他开发人员的合作,猎头顾问可以结识更多的行业人士,了解他们的经验和观点,从而更好地理解前端开发技术栈。此外,参与开源项目还可以展示自己的技术能力,为客户提供更专业的咨询服务。
九、实践项目开发
实践项目开发是了解前端开发技术栈的重要途径。通过实际项目的开发,猎头顾问可以将所学的知识应用到实践中,深入理解前端技术的应用和效果。例如,可以选择一个简单的网页项目,从HTML、CSS、JavaScript开始,逐步加入React、Vue.js等前端框架,以及Webpack、Babel等工具,完成一个完整的前端开发项目。
通过实践项目开发,猎头顾问可以掌握前端技术的实际应用,了解不同技术的优缺点和适用场景。例如,可以通过项目实践了解React的组件化开发、状态管理和路由控制,以及Vue.js的双向数据绑定、指令和插件系统等。这些实践经验对于猎头顾问提供专业的咨询服务和推荐合适的候选人具有重要意义。
十、持续学习和更新知识
前端开发技术栈不断发展和变化,猎头顾问需要持续学习和更新知识,以保持竞争力。通过定期学习和更新知识,猎头顾问可以掌握最新的技术和趋势,了解市场需求和行业动态,从而更好地为客户提供专业的咨询服务。
例如,可以定期关注技术博客和论坛,参加技术会议和研讨会,阅读相关书籍和在线课程,参与开源项目和实践项目开发等。通过这些方式,猎头顾问可以不断提升自己的技术水平,了解前端开发技术栈的最新发展和应用,从而为客户提供更优质的服务。
十一、建立技术社区和网络
建立技术社区和网络是了解前端开发技术栈的重要途径。通过加入和参与技术社区,猎头顾问可以结识更多的行业人士,了解他们的经验和观点,从而更好地理解前端开发技术栈。例如,可以加入一些前端开发的技术群组和论坛,如Frontend Masters、JavaScript Jabber、CSS-Tricks社区等,通过与其他开发人员的交流和讨论,获取最新的技术信息和实践经验。
此外,还可以参加一些线下的技术聚会和活动,如技术沙龙、黑客松、技术分享会等,通过面对面的交流和讨论,了解前端开发的最新动态和技术发展方向。这些社区和网络不仅可以帮助猎头顾问提升技术水平,还能建立良好的职业关系,为客户提供更多的推荐和资源。
十二、总结和反思
了解前端开发技术栈是一个持续学习和实践的过程,猎头顾问需要不断总结和反思,提升自己的技术水平和服务质量。例如,可以通过写博客、制作技术文档和教程等方式,总结和记录自己的学习经验和项目实践,分享给其他同行和开发人员。
通过总结和反思,猎头顾问可以更好地理解前端开发技术的原理和应用,发现自己的不足和改进之处,不断提升自己的专业能力。此外,通过分享和交流,还可以获取更多的反馈和建议,了解其他人的经验和观点,从而更好地为客户提供专业的咨询服务。
总之,通过学习基础概念、参加专业培训、阅读相关书籍、关注技术博客和论坛、与前端开发人员交流、参加技术会议和研讨会、使用在线课程和资源、参与开源项目、实践项目开发、持续学习和更新知识、建立技术社区和网络、总结和反思等多种方式,猎头顾问可以全面了解前端开发技术栈,提升自己的专业能力,为客户提供更优质的服务。
相关问答FAQs:
猎头顾问如何了解前端开发技术栈?
猎头顾问在寻找合适的前端开发人才时,了解前端开发技术栈是至关重要的。前端开发技术栈涵盖了从基础的HTML、CSS到现代的JavaScript框架和工具。猎头顾问可以通过以下几个途径深入理解前端开发技术栈。
一、 学习前端开发的基础知识
了解前端开发的基本概念是猎头顾问的第一步。这包括掌握HTML、CSS和JavaScript的基础知识。HTML是网页结构的骨架,CSS则负责网页的样式和布局,而JavaScript则为网页添加交互性。通过在线课程、书籍或参与相关社区,猎头顾问可以获得这些基础知识,从而更好地理解前端开发人员所需的技能。
二、 关注主流前端框架和库
前端开发技术栈中有许多流行的框架和库,如React、Vue和Angular等。猎头顾问可以通过阅读官方文档、参与开发者社区或者观看相关视频教程,深入理解这些框架的工作原理和使用场景。每个框架都有其独特的特点和优势,了解这些可以帮助猎头顾问在筛选候选人时做出更明智的判断。
三、 了解前端开发工具和工作流程
现代前端开发不仅仅依赖于编码,还涉及到一系列工具和流程。例如,版本控制工具如Git、构建工具如Webpack和包管理工具如npm都是前端开发中的重要组成部分。猎头顾问可以通过参与相关的培训课程或在线研讨会,掌握这些工具的基本使用方法和工作流程,从而更好地评估候选人的技能水平。
猎头顾问如何评估前端开发人员的技能?
猎头顾问在评估前端开发人员的技能时,可以从多个方面进行考量。以下是一些有效的方法和技巧。
一、 技术面试
技术面试是评估前端开发人员技能的常见方法。在面试中,猎头顾问可以提出与前端开发相关的技术问题,考察候选人对基础知识的掌握情况。例如,可以询问候选人如何使用Flexbox进行布局,或者如何优化网页的加载速度等。这种面对面的交流不仅可以测试候选人的知识,还能了解他们的思维方式和解决问题的能力。
二、 代码评估
除了技术面试,代码评估也是一种有效的技能评估方式。猎头顾问可以要求候选人提供以往的项目代码,或者给他们分配一个小的编程任务,观察他们的代码质量和解决问题的能力。通过分析候选人的代码风格、结构和注释,可以更全面地了解他们的技术水平。
三、 项目经验
前端开发人员的项目经验对于评估其技能也非常重要。猎头顾问可以询问候选人参与过的项目,了解他们在项目中所扮演的角色、遇到的挑战以及如何解决这些挑战。通过这些具体的案例,猎头顾问可以判断候选人是否具备实际的开发能力和团队合作精神。
猎头顾问如何保持对前端开发技术栈的更新?
随着技术的快速发展,前端开发领域也在不断变化。猎头顾问需要保持对前端开发技术栈的更新,以便能够为企业找到最合适的人才。以下是一些有效的策略。
一、 定期参加技术会议和研讨会
参加技术会议和研讨会是了解前端开发最新动态的有效途径。这些活动通常会邀请行业内的专家分享他们的经验和见解,同时也提供了与其他专业人士交流的机会。猎头顾问可以通过参与这些活动,获取最新的前端开发技术和趋势,从而提升自己的专业知识。
二、 关注专业博客和社交媒体
许多前端开发专家和公司会在博客和社交媒体上分享他们的见解和经验。猎头顾问可以定期关注这些资源,以获取行业内的最新信息和趋势。通过阅读相关的技术文章和观看视频教程,猎头顾问可以不断更新自己的知识库,保持对前端开发技术栈的敏锐度。
三、 加入开发者社区
加入前端开发者社区也是一个获取最新信息的好方法。在这些社区中,开发者们会分享他们的经验、问题和解决方案。猎头顾问可以通过参与讨论、提问和分享自己的见解,建立与其他前端开发人员的联系,进一步提升自己的专业水平。
猎头顾问在前端开发招聘中的挑战与应对策略
在前端开发招聘过程中,猎头顾问可能会面临许多挑战。以下是一些常见的挑战以及相应的应对策略。
一、 技术要求的快速变化
前端开发技术更新换代非常迅速,猎头顾问在筛选候选人时,可能会遇到技术要求不断变化的问题。为了应对这一挑战,猎头顾问需要定期更新自己的知识,密切关注行业动态,确保自己能够准确理解企业对候选人的技术要求。
二、 人才市场竞争激烈
前端开发人才供不应求,猎头顾问在招聘过程中可能会面临激烈的竞争。为了吸引优秀的候选人,猎头顾问可以通过提供具有竞争力的薪酬、良好的工作环境和职业发展机会等方式,提高企业的吸引力。同时,建立良好的候选人关系,及时跟进和沟通,也能帮助猎头顾问在人才市场中脱颖而出。
三、 候选人技能与职位要求不匹配
在前端开发招聘中,候选人的技能与职位要求不匹配的情况时有发生。猎头顾问可以通过与企业沟通,深入了解职位的具体需求,并在筛选候选人时更加细致。同时,可以考虑为候选人提供培训或辅导的机会,帮助他们提升技能,匹配职位要求。
通过以上的策略和方法,猎头顾问不仅可以更好地了解前端开发技术栈,还能在招聘过程中克服各种挑战,找到最合适的人才。保持学习和更新、积极参与行业活动、建立良好的候选人关系,都是猎头顾问在前端开发招聘中取得成功的关键因素。
原创文章,作者:DevSecOps,如若转载,请注明出处:https://devops.gitlab.cn/archives/218786